Character education is the most important thing in human life to form character for students. The values ​​of character education can be taken through literary works, one of which is novels. This study aims to analyze the values ​​of character education in the novel Janshen by Risa Saraswati and their relevance in learning Indonesian in high school. The research used is a qualitative approach with a descriptive type of research. The data collection technique in this study was using the note-taking technique. The results of this study are the values ​​of character education in the novel Janshen by Risa Saraswati. The values ​​of religious character education are shown in three aspects, namely, obedient to worship, gratitude, and prayer. In addition, there are also educational values ​​for tolerance, creativity, social care, curiosity, discipline, independence, and a love of reading. And it can be relevant as teaching material for Indonesian language education for class XI in accordance with basic competence (KD) 3.20 Analyze the message of the two fiction books (novels and collections of poetry) that are read. Because, the novel contains the values ​​of character education.
